Jimmy White defeated Adam Wicheard 5-3 in Sheffield to progress to the third round of qualifying for the Shanghai Masters.

SNOOKER Jimmy White

Image credit: Imago

The six-times world finalist did not have it all his own way in his afternoon encounter against the 25-year-old from Bath, losing 3-2 at one stage, but did enough to progress to a match against Nigel Bond on Wednesday.
White recorded breaks of 83, 79 and 67.
The afternoon session saw a shock result when Andrew Norman defeated former Welsh Open runner-up Joe Swail 5-4.
Twenty-year-old Jack Lisowski stormed through with a 5-0 defeat of David Grace and will now face Mike Dunn.
A 5-3 win for Peter Lines over Robin Hull and an impressive 5-2 victory for Thai Passakorn Suwannawat over Jimmy Robertson earned them ties against world number 41 Barry Pinches six-times world champion Steve Davis respectively.
In the evening session Ian McCulloch swept aside Yu Delu 5-1 while Anthony McGill beat Ben Woollaston 5-2.
Kurt Maflin was a 5-3 victor over Joe Jogia, closing out the match with a 123. Cao Yupeng completed a 5-4 victory over Xiao Guodong while Adrian Gunnell disposed of David Morris 5-2.
In the first session of the day South Yorkshire witnessed Alan McManus whitewash David Hogan 5-0.
The Irishman was no match for the Scottish veteran, who did not afford Hogan a chance at the World Snooker Academy.
McManus, formerly as high as sixth in the world rankings, will now face Anthony Hamilton in the next qualifying round.
James Wattana continued his impressive progress with a 5-2 triumph over Andy Hicks; his reward is a clash against fellow seasoned professional Dave Harold.
Other winners from the morning session included Liu Song, who beat Tian Pengfei 5-4 in an all-Chinese tussle, Michael White, who swept aside Alfie Burden 5-2, Liu Chang and Aditya Mehta.
